Corn-Capsicum-Strawberry Salad and an interview!!

Winter effect again!! Here is a healthy salad with fresh ingredients and colors that are so satisfying.
Fresh strawberries are in market and I wanted to make something unusual with it, when this salad popped on my mind. The sheer color combination of golden corns, green capsicum and red strawberries is so good to look at and the mild sweet-n-sour taste of this salad is just as good!!

Well so coming back to our fresh salad!



Ingredients:
1. 1 bowl fresh corn kernels
2. 1 medium sized green capsicum, finely chopped
3. 7-8 medium sized strawberries, finely chopped
4. 1/2 tbsp chilli flakes
5. 1/2 tbsp all purpose seasoning
6. Salt to taste

Preparation:
1. Add 1/2 cup water and 1/4th tbsp salt to corn and boil it for 5-10 mins. Don't over cook corn.
Drain and let the corn cool to room temperature
2. In a bowl, add cooked corn(cooled to room temperature), chopped capsicum, chopped strawberries and mix well
3. Add chilli flakes and seasoning and adjust salt if need. Mix well.
You fresh salad is ready!

Kitchen Gyan: Mix you salad in vegetable drainer so that it the veggies release water, it gets out from drainer and salad does not become soggy.
